The Michel clip is a way of closing skin with threads made of stainless steel used in a variety of processes. Sutures are one method of injure closure. The Michel clip has a metal band with sharp edges turned in the downward position. It is similar to a staple. Some Michel clips come with straight blades, while others are slightly curved to provide adequate grip and proper placement of the clip. Other variations of the clip application forceps comes with a hooked end or curved handles.
The Michel clip can be employed to furnish closure of tissue and to stop hurt in surgical procedures for human or in veterinary care. The cost of this system is fairly cheap, depending on the applicator or forceps used to place the sutures. Studies have shown that the incidence of inflammation, or swelling and redness surrounding the wound is slightly higher when using the Michel clip. Discharge was also slightly higher.
